General Information about Malignant Pleural Effusions
The pleural cavity is the space surrounding each lung in the chest. The pleura is the thin layer of tissue that covers the outer surface of each lung and lines the interior wall of the chest cavity, creating a sac that encloses the pleural cavity.
Pleural tissue normally produces a small amount of fluid that helps the lungs move smoothly in the chest while a person is breathing. A pleural effusion is an increased amount of fluid in the pleural cavity, which then presses on the lungs and makes breathing difficult.
Causes of Malignant Pleural Effusions
Pleural effusions may be malignant (caused by cancer) or nonmalignant (caused by a condition that is not cancer). Malignant effusions are a common complication of cancer. Lung cancer, breast cancer, lymphoma, and leukemia cause most malignant effusions. Effusions caused by cancer treatment, such as radiation therapy or chemotherapy, are called paramalignant effusions.
Not all pleural effusions found in cancer patients are malignant. Cancer patients often develop conditions
such as congestive heart failure, pneumonia, pulmonary embolism, and malnutrition, and these conditions may cause pleural effusions to occur.

The management of a malignant pleural effusion is different from the management of a nonmalignant effusion, so an accurate diagnosis is important. Diagnostic tests may include the following:
- Chest x-ray: An x-ray of the organs and bones inside the chest. An x-ray is a type of energy beam that can go through the body and onto film, making a picture of areas inside the body.
- CT scan: A procedure that makes a series of detailed pictures of areas inside the body, taken from different angles. The pictures are made by a computer linked to an x-ray machine. A dye may be injected into a vein or swallowed to help the organs or tissues show up more clearly. This procedure is also called computed tomography, computerized tomography, or computerized axial tomography.
- Thoracentesis: The removal of fluid from the pleural cavity using a needle inserted between the ribs. This procedure may be used to reduce pressure on the lungs and/or to check the fluid under a microscope to see if cancer cells are present.
- Biopsy: The removal of cells or tissues so they can be viewed under a microscope to check for signs of cancer. If thoracentesis is not possible, a biopsy may be done during a thoracoscopy, a surgical procedure to look at the organs inside the chest to check for abnormal areas. An incision (cut) is made between two ribs and a thoracoscope (a thin, lighted tube) is inserted into the chest. Samples are then taken for biopsy.
Managing Malignant Pleural Effusions
Malignant pleural effusions often occur in advanced or unresectable cancer or in the last few weeks of life. The goal of treatment is usually palliative, to relieve the symptoms and improve the quality of life. The goals of therapy will depend on a number of factors, including the following:
- The prognosis (chance of recovery).
- The patient's preferences in regard to the risks and benefits of treatment.
- The patient's ability to perform activities of daily living.
- The type of primary cancer.
- The number and type of previous treatments. For example, patients whose cancer has not responded to chemotherapy are unlikely to obtain symptom relief with additional chemotherapy.
Treatment of the symptoms of malignant pleural effusion may include the following:
-
Thoracentesis
(See Diagnosis of Malignant Pleural Effusion 1.) Removal of fluid from the pleural cavity using a needle may help to alleviate severe symptoms in the short-term. A few days after thoracentesis, the effusion will begin to reform. Repeated thoracentesis has risks, however, including bleeding, infection, collapsed lung, fluid in the lungs, and low blood pressure.
-
Pleurodesis
This is a procedure to close the pleural sac so that fluid
cannot collect there. Fluid is first removed by thoracentesis. A drug or chemical that causes the sac to close is then inserted into the space through a chest tube. Chemical agents such as bleomycin or talc may be used.
-
Surgery
Surgery may be done to implant a shunt (tube) to transfer the fluid from the pleural cavity to the peritoneal (abdominal) cavity, where the
fluid can be more easily removed. Another option is pleurectomy, removal of the part of the pleura that lines the chest.

Glossary Terms
abdominal
Having to do with the abdomen, which is the part of the body between the chest and the hips that contains the pancreas, stomach, intestines, liver, gallbladder, and other organs.
abnormal
Not normal. An abnormal lesion or growth may be cancerous, premalignant (likely to become cancer), or benign.
activities of daily living
ADL. The tasks of everyday life. These activities include eating, dressing, getting into or out of a bed or chair, taking a bath or shower, and using the toilet. Instrumental activities of daily living are activities related to independent living and include preparing meals, managing money, shopping, doing housework, and using a telephone. Also called ADL.
biopsy (BY-op-see)
The removal of cells or tissues for examination by a pathologist. The pathologist may study the tissue under a microscope or perform other tests on the cells or tissue. There are many different types of biopsy procedures. The most common types include: (1) incisional biopsy, in which only a sample of tissue is removed; (2) excisional biopsy, in which an entire lump or suspicious area is removed; and (3) needle biopsy, in which a sample of tissue or fluid is removed with a needle. When a wide needle is used, the procedure is called a core biopsy. When a thin needle is used, the procedure is called a fine-needle aspiration biopsy.
bleomycin
An anticancer drug that belongs to the family of drugs called antitumor antibiotics.
breast (brest)
Glandular organ located on the chest. The breast is made up of connective tissue, fat, and breast tissue that contains the glands that can make milk. Also called mammary gland.
cancer (KAN-ser)
A term for diseases in which abnormal cells divide without control. Cancer cells can invade nearby tissues and can spread to other parts of the body through the blood and lymph systems. There are several main types of cancer. Carcinoma is cancer that begins in the skin or in tissues that line or cover internal organs. Sarcoma is cancer that begins in bone, cartilage, fat, muscle, blood vessels, or other connective or supportive tissue. Leukemia is cancer that starts in blood-forming tissue such as the bone marrow, and causes large numbers of abnormal blood cells to be produced and enter the blood. Lymphoma and multiple myeloma are cancers that begin in the cells of the immune system. Central nervous system cancers are cancers that begin in the tissues of the brain and spinal cord.
cell (sel)
The individual unit that makes up the tissues of the body. All living things are made up of one or more cells.
chemotherapy (KEE-moh-THAYR-uh-pee)
Treatment with drugs that kill cancer cells.
chest x-ray
An x-ray of the structures inside the chest. An x-ray is a type of high-energy radiation that can go through the body and onto film, making pictures of areas inside the chest, which can be used to diagnose disease.
congestive heart failure
Weakness of the heart muscle that leads to a buildup of fluid in body tissues.
contrast material
A dye or other substance that helps show abnormal areas inside the body. It is given by injection into a vein, by enema, or by mouth. Contrast material may be used with x-rays, CT scans, MRI, or other imaging tests.
CT scan
Computed tomography scan. A series of detailed pictures of areas inside the body taken from different angles; the pictures are created by a computer linked to an x-ray machine. Also called computed tomography scan, computerized tomography, computerized axial tomography scan, and CAT scan.
diagnosis
The process of identifying a disease by the signs and symptoms.
diagnostic procedure
A method used to identify a disease.
drug
Any substance, other than food, that is used to prevent, diagnose,
treat or relieve symptoms of a disease or abnormal condition. Also refers
to a substance that alters mood or body function, or that can be
habit-forming or addictive, especially a narcotic.
dyspnea
Difficult, painful breathing or shortness of breath.
embolism (EM-bul-izm)
A block in an artery caused by blood clots or other substances, such as fat globules, infected tissue, or cancer cells.
fluid
Liquid.
implant
A substance or object that is put in the body as a prosthesis, or for treatment or diagnosis.
incision (in-SIH-zhun)
A cut made in the body to perform surgery.
infection
Invasion and multiplication of germs in the body. Infections can occur in any part of the body and can spread throughout the body. The germs may be bacteria, viruses, yeast, or fungi. They can cause a fever and other problems, depending on where the infection occurs. When the body’s natural defense system is strong, it can often fight the germs and prevent infection. Some cancer treatments can weaken the natural defense system.
injection
Use of a syringe and needle to push fluids or drugs into the body; often called a "shot."
leukemia (loo-KEE-mee-uh)
Cancer that starts in blood-forming tissue such as the bone marrow and causes large numbers of blood cells to be produced and enter the bloodstream.
lung
One of a pair of organs in the chest that supplies the body with oxygen, and removes carbon dioxide from the body.
lymphoma (lim-FOH-muh)
Cancer that begins in cells of the immune system.
There are two basic categories of lymphomas. One kind is Hodgkin
lymphoma, which is marked by the presence of a type of cell called the
Reed-Sternberg cell. The other category is non-Hodgkin lymphomas, which
includes a large, diverse group of cancers of immune system cells.
Non-Hodgkin lymphomas can be further divided into cancers that have an
indolent (slow-growing) course and those that have an aggressive
(fast-growing) course. These subtypes behave and respond to
treatment differently. Both Hodgkin and non-Hodgkin lymphomas can occur
in children and adults, and prognosis and treatment depend on the stage and
the type of cancer.
malignant (muh-LIG-nunt)
Cancerous. Malignant tumors can invade and destroy nearby tissue and spread to other parts of the body.
malnutrition
A disorder caused by a lack of proper nutrition or an inability to absorb nutrients from food.
nonmalignant (non-muh-LIG-nunt)
Not cancerous.
organ
A part of the body that performs a specific function. For example, the heart is an organ.
palliative therapy (PA-lee-uh-tiv THAYR-uh-pee)
Treatment given to relieve the symptoms
and reduce the suffering caused by cancer and other life-threatening
diseases. Palliative cancer therapies are given together with other cancer
treatments, from the time of diagnosis, through treatment, survivorship,
recurrent or advanced disease, and at the end of life.
peritoneal (PAYR-ih-toh-NEE-ul)
Having to do with the parietal peritoneum (the tissue that lines the abdominal wall and pelvic cavity) and visceral peritoneum (the tissue that covers most of the organs in the abdomen, including the intestines).
pleura (PLOOR-uh)
A thin layer of tissue that covers the lungs and lines the interior wall of the chest cavity. It protects and cushions the lungs. This tissue secretes a small amount of fluid that acts as a lubricant, allowing the lungs to move smoothly in the chest cavity while breathing.
pleural cavity
The space enclosed by the pleura, which is a thin layer of tissue that covers the lungs and lines the interior wall of the chest cavity.
pleural effusion
An abnormal collection of fluid between the thin layers of tissue (pleura) lining the lung and the wall of the chest cavity.
pneumonia (noo-MOH-nyuh)
A severe inflammation of the lungs in which the alveoli (tiny air sacs) are filled with fluid. This may cause a decrease in the amount of oxygen that blood can absorb from air breathed into the lung. Pneumonia is usually caused by infection but may also be caused by radiation therapy, allergy, or irritation of lung tissue by inhaled substances. It may involve part or all of the lungs.
primary tumor
The original tumor.
prognosis (prog-NO-sis)
The likely outcome or course of a disease; the chance of recovery or recurrence.
pulmonary (PUL-moh-nayr-ee)
Having to do with the lungs.
quality of life
The overall enjoyment of life. Many clinical trials assess the effects of cancer and its treatment on the quality of life. These studies measure aspects of an individual’s sense of well-being and ability to carry out various activities.
radiation therapy (RAY-dee-AY-shun THAYR-uh-pee)
The use of high-energy radiation from x-rays, gamma rays, neutrons, protons, and other sources to kill cancer cells and shrink tumors. Radiation may come from a machine outside the body (external-beam radiation therapy), or it may come from radioactive material placed in the body near cancer cells (internal radiation therapy). Systemic radiation therapy uses a radioactive substance, such as a radiolabeled monoclonal antibody, that travels in the blood to tissues throughout the body. Also called radiotherapy and irradiation.
shunt
In medicine, a passage that is made to allow blood or other fluid to move from one part of the body to another. For example, a surgeon may implant a tube to drain cerebrospinal fluid from the brain to the abdomen. A surgeon may also change normal blood flow by making a passage that leads from one blood vessel to another.
surgery (SER-juh-ree)
A procedure to remove or repair a part of the body or to find out whether disease is present. An operation.
symptom
An indication that a person has a condition or disease. Some examples of symptoms are headache, fever, fatigue, nausea, vomiting, and pain.
therapy (THAYR-uh-pee)
Treatment.
thoracentesis (THOH-ruh-sen-TEE-sis)
Removal of fluid from the pleural cavity through a needle inserted between the ribs.
thoracoscopy (THOR-uh-KOS-koh-pee)
Examination of the inside of the chest, using a thoracoscope. A thoracoscope is a thin, tube-like instrument with a light and a lens for viewing. It may also have a tool to remove tissue to be checked under a microscope for signs of disease.
tissue (TISH-oo)
A group or layer of cells that work together to perform a specific function.
unresectable
Unable to be removed with surgery.
